DELL XPS 9365 DNCWXA1425S2 Overview
The DELL XPS 9365 DNCWXA1425S2 is a sleek and powerful laptop that combines portability with performance. Powered by an Intel Core i5-7Y54 processor, this laptop is part of the 7th generation Kaby Lake family, offering a processor frequency of 1.20 GHz and a boost frequency of up to 3.2 GHz. With 4 threads and 2 cores, this laptop is designed to handle multitasking with ease.
The display on the DELL XPS 9365 DNCWXA1425S2 is a stunning 13.3-inch Full HD screen with a resolution of 1920 x 1080 pixels. The Intel HD Graphics 615 provides crisp visuals and smooth performance for everyday tasks. With 16 GB of graphics adapter memory and a max frequency of 950 MHz, this laptop is capable of handling light gaming and multimedia editing.
With 8 GB of internal memory and a 256 GB SSD, the DELL XPS 9365 DNCWXA1425S2 offers ample storage for your files and applications. The lack of an optical drive keeps the laptop lightweight and slim, perfect for on-the-go use.
Connectivity options on this laptop include Bluetooth, WiFi, and a front camera for video calls and conferences. The touchpad keyboard device makes navigation a breeze, while the built-in speakers provide quality audio for entertainment purposes.
Weighing just 1.24 kg and with a battery life of up to 8 hours, the DELL XPS 9365 DNCWXA1425S2 is a versatile hybrid laptop that can be used as a tablet or laptop, depending on your needs. The convertible form factor allows for flexibility in how you use the device, whether for work or play.
